Additionally, many hospital beds are equipped with side rails, which can enhance safety by preventing accidental falls during the night. However, it is essential that these rails are designed and positioned thoughtfully, as poorly designed rails can pose a danger if an elderly patient attempts to climb over them in an effort to get out of bed.

A commode is a chair-like device usually designed with an opening for a toilet seat, allowing users to utilize it conveniently and safely. One of the most significant advantages of a commode is the increased level of accessibility it provides. For individuals with limited mobility, the traditional toilet can pose various challenges, making it difficult to sit down and stand up securely. Commode chairs offer a stable and secure solution, often equipped with armrests and a wider seat that can support those who may struggle with balance or strength.
